Cyan. A moniker for one of the ‘90s standout musical exponents: Bryan Zentz.
A firm favourite in vintage house circles, Physical Education will soon welcome him to the fold. They’ll be re-issuing tracks from his discography to create Selections, a Cyan release for today’s scene.
Iodine and I Hear Voices come from Zentz’s debut 1994 EP: Peacekeeper. Blissfully futuristic, we’re taken down a proverbial wormhole thanks to rolling acid pulses and glitchy synth lines.
On the B side, I Hear Voices receives a modern re-working before proceedings finish on Strata 2, a track taken from the American’s 1995 release: Starkness. More

To the untrained ear a collaboration between Mosaic boss Steve O'Sullivan and minimal house maestro Ricardo Villalobos may not seem like the most obvious sound clash. However, dig a little deeper and you'll find that both these artists have a long history and shared love of stripped back aesthetics and dubbed out rhythms carving out respective sounds that have never strayed far from their roots. Sullric is the result of a daylong session at the end of 2016 where the pair plugged in, switched on and set everything to cycle: recording several hours' worth of material to tape with an edit of their favourite passage worked into two versions in post-production. As you'd expect from anything Villalobos turns his hands to, the sound palette is fully laden with dreamy tinges of warped audio, pulsating synthesis and psychedelic tinges that are as equal as they are diverse never failing to surprise. O'Sullivan's input shines through in the rhythmic feel and the application of effects throughout, holding the entire track together as they hit on a moment that truly captures the spirit of joint electronic enterprise. The Side A edit totals 10 mins and leads with lighter touch hat work that evolves in layers and builds, focusing more on the bass edged tones and vocals that envelope the senses throughout: the use of meditative gongs and a large stringed breakdown cutting through the mix to maximum effect. Side B, titled the deeper dub, stretches over 12 mins and is slightly denser in feel as the rhythmic chug is brought to the fore - driving the track into a sparser territory that gives more ground and emphasis to the breakdowns when they drop. S.A.M. returns to their Delaphine imprint with three tracks for the dance floor and beyond. All tracks carry a signature groovy and punchy low-end with deep other-dimensional swelling atmospheres and immersive compositions. The opening track 'What Defines You As A Human' takes you underwater with bubbly synth effects and arpeggiated bass plucks filling up the lows while flanging sizzling hi hats tickle the eardrum. The groove is driving with a single reflective line being repeated in whispering vocals.
The second track 'Lundeborg Winds' follows up with pad chords topped with an organically tweaked Moog melody all collapsing into a darker and stormy vibe. Here a new acidic bass line keeps you moving and brings you into the storm with curiosity. A soft and dreamy piano part carries the tunes outro and puts the storm to rest.
The full sided cut on the B-side named ‘Dive’ could refer to S.A.M. 's prior release from 2016 ‘Descend II Ascend’, because the track really does take you to deep inner oceans before ascending to shivering heights. Here the journey up high seems to be conditioned on diving inward. A solemn almost religious choir takes the composition in a unique direction toward a place somewhere in between the beats of the heart. More

Rising star of summertime dance music, Barry Can't Swim, is the perfect fit for Shall Not Fade's Classic Cuts series. His delicate and classy take on house is a breath of fresh air and ideal for the new, hot weather, teasing the reopening of clubs and return to freedom that this summer hopes to bring.
His debut release on Shall Not Fade, Amor Fati EP is a perfectly curated four tracker of jazz with a modern twist, as shown on the opening track and first single "Lone Raver" and its bittersweet chords that blend with melancholy vocals and open out into a euphoric dancy beat. The anthemic trance overtones carry through to "Rah That's a Mad Question", which takes classic piano house vibes and more summertime heat with its Balaeric energy.
"Jazz Club After Hours" is a triumphant, high sheen lounge roller with intricate jazz instrumentation and playful percussion to boot. EP closer, "El Layali" shows the breadth of influence on this record, as it all coalesces into a catchy house number best suited to Mediterranean dances in the sun. More

Embarking on our musical journey with Wiremu, originally from New Zealand and now based in Leeds, we set sail with his EP, "The Subtle Hustle." Beyond a personal passion, Wiremu's dedication to music production serves as a tribute to his Maori heritage, infusing his compositions with profound cultural depth. "The Subtle Hustle," the opening track, forges a dynamic tone with deep bass, punchy percussion, and house-infused Rhodes chords. Minimal references and synthetic rips seamlessly fuse, creating a captivating dance track. "Beat-Up Town," the second track on the A side, is a dance floor blockbuster with bouncy bass, accompanied by an 808 kick drum. Keyboard work integrates chords into a dynamic groove, making it stand out among dance tracks. "Key Notes Frequency Quotes," opening the B side, introduces lead hi-hats contributing to a great dynamic. Vocal inserts layer over ripped synthesizer parts, creating a house vibe filled with energy and style. Closing the record, 'Have You Written On The Wall?' takes us on a journey through running percussion and minimalistic elements, skilfully compressing space and stretching time, accompanied by atmospheric backing.
